Introduction to Attack on Titan Manga


What Is Attack on Titan?


Attack on Titan (Shingeki no Kyojin) is a Japanese manga series written and illustrated by Hajime Isayama. First published in 2009 in Kodansha's Bessatsu Shōnen Magazine, the series concluded in 2021 after 34 volumes. The story is set in a dystopian world where humanity resides within enormous walled cities to protect themselves from the terrifying Titans—gigantic humanoid creatures that devour humans without reason.

The Manga’s Popularity and Impact


The attack on titan manga quickly gained popularity due to its gripping narrative, dark themes, and complex characters. It has received numerous awards, including the Kodansha Manga Award and the Micheluzzi Award. Its success paved the way for an acclaimed anime adaptation, which further expanded its global reach. The manga’s influence extends into various media, including video games, novels, and merchandise, solidifying its place as one of the most influential manga series of the 21st century.

Story Overview and Plot Progression


Initial Setting and Premise


The story begins with the devastating Colossal Titan breach of Wall Maria, leading to the destruction of the outermost human city and the death of Eren Yeager’s mother. This traumatic event fuels Eren’s desire for revenge and justice, motivating him to join the military to fight the Titans.

Conclusion of the Manga


The series culminates in a dramatic and thought-provoking ending, addressing themes of freedom, war, and the cycle of hatred. It challenges readers to reflect on the nature of humanity and the costs of survival.

Core Themes and Symbolism


Freedom and Oppression


A central theme of attack on titan manga is the fight for freedom against oppressive forces. The walls symbolize safety but also confinement, raising questions about the true meaning of freedom.

War and Humanity


The manga explores the brutal realities of war, illustrating its devastating effects on individuals and societies. It presents a nuanced view that blurs the lines between heroes and villains.

Identity and Revelation


Many characters grapple with complex identities, secret histories, and hidden truths. The series reveals shocking truths about the origins of the Titans and humanity’s past, prompting readers to question perceptions of truth and history.

Key Characters and Their Development


Eren Yeager


Eren’s journey from a vengeful boy to a complex figure questioning morality is central to the series. His ability to transform into a Titan becomes a pivotal element in humanity’s fight for survival.

Mikasa Ackerman


Eren’s adoptive sister and loyal protector, Mikasa embodies strength and determination. Her character explores themes of family and loyalty.

Armin Arlert


Intelligent and strategic, Armin provides critical insights and moral guidance, balancing the series' action with philosophical reflections.

Levi Ackerman


Known as humanity’s strongest soldier, Levi exemplifies skill, discipline, and a stoic demeanor. His character adds depth to the military aspect of the story.

Art Style and Visual Impact


The manga’s art style is characterized by detailed character designs, intense action sequences, and atmospheric backgrounds. Isayama’s gritty visuals enhance the dark tone of the series, immersing readers in a bleak yet compelling world. The dynamic panel layouts and expressive character expressions contribute significantly to storytelling and emotional impact.

Frequently Asked Questions


What is the current status of the Attack on Titan manga?

The Attack on Titan manga concluded its story with Chapter 139, which was released in April 2021, wrapping up Eren Yeager's story and the series' overall narrative.

Who is the author of Attack on Titan manga?

The manga was created by Hajime Isayama, who is both the writer and illustrator of the series.

Will there be any additional Attack on Titan manga chapters or spin-offs?

As of now, the main manga has concluded, but there have been spin-off chapters and side stories, such as 'Attack on Titan: Before the Fall' and other related works, though no new main chapters are announced.
